Создание автоматизированных систем для оценки качества онлайн-работ с минимальным участием человека

Введение в проблему оценки качества онлайн-работ

В современном цифровом мире все больше образовательных и профессиональных процессов переносятся в онлайн-среду. Онлайн-курсы, дистанционное обучение, удалённая работа — всё это требует эффективных методов оценки качества выполненных заданий и проектов. Традиционные методы проверки с активным участием человека становятся трудоёмкими и преимущественно затратными по времени, особенно при большом объёме работы.

Автоматизация оценки качества онлайн-работ позволяет повысить эффективность, стандартизировать процесс и снизить человеческий фактор. Однако создание таких систем требует продуманного подхода к архитектуре, алгоритмам и используемым технологиям. Эта статья посвящена ключевым аспектам разработки автоматизированных систем оценки, применяемым подходам и существующим вызовам.

Основные принципы автоматизированных систем оценки

Автоматизированные системы оценки качества онлайн-работ строятся на принципах объективности, масштабируемости и адаптивности. Главная задача — свести к минимуму участие человека, сохраняя при этом высокое качество и точность оценки. Для этого используются алгоритмы машинного обучения, системы анализа текста, компьютерного зрения и другие технологии искусственного интеллекта.

Основные компоненты таких систем включают в себя:

  • Модуль сбора данных и загрузки работ;
  • Аналитический модуль, обрабатывающий содержание и структуру задания;
  • Интерфейс для обратной связи и оценки;
  • Механизмы адаптации и обучения системы на основе выполненных проверок.

Требования к системе и её архитектура

Архитектура автоматизированной системы должна обеспечивать масштабируемость и возможность интеграции с существующими образовательными или рабочими платформами. Важным аспектом является модульность решения: каждый компонент отвечает за определённый этап оценки и может быть внедрён или обновлён независимо.

Кроме того, система должна гарантировать безопасность и конфиденциальность данных пользователей, особенно учитывая работу с персональной информацией и возможные требования законодательства о защите данных.

Технологии, используемые для автоматической оценки

Современные технологии значительно расширяют возможности автоматической проверки качества работ. Основные группы технологий включают:

  • Анализ текстового содержания (NLP — обработка естественного языка);
  • Методы компьютерного зрения для оценки визуальных или графических материалов;
  • Автоматическая проверка кода и технических заданий;
  • Модели машинного обучения для прогнозирования и классификации результатов.

Эти технологии позволяют создавать сложные алгоритмы, способные не только выявлять ошибки, но и оценивать глубину понимания материала, оригинальность работы и качество исполнения.

Обработка естественного языка (NLP)

Одним из наиболее востребованных направлений является автоматическая оценка текстовых заданий — эссе, отчетов, ответов на вопросы. Модули NLP включают:

  1. Анализ грамматики и орфографии.
  2. Оценку смысловой связности и аргументации.
  3. Идентификацию плагиата.
  4. Классификацию текста по уровням качества и тематике.

Современные нейросетевые модели, такие как трансформеры, позволяют значительно повысить точность подобных методов, приближая результаты к уровню эксперта-человека.

Компьютерное зрение и мультимедийный анализ

Для оценки графических и мультимедийных заданий применяются технологии компьютерного зрения, которые могут анализировать изображения, видео и презентации. Системы могут распознавать наличие необходимых элементов, соответствие критериям оформления и качеству визуального представления.

Применение этих технологий особенно актуально в таких сферах, как дизайн, инженерия и медицина, где визуальная составляющая имеет первостепенное значение.

Интеграция искусственного интеллекта и обучения системы

Одним из ключевых факторов успешной автоматизации является возможность системы «учиться» и совершенствоваться на основе накопленных данных и обратной связи. Использование механизмов машинного обучения позволяет:

  • Автоматически корректировать и уточнять критерии оценки;
  • Повышать адаптивность к разным типам заданий и форматам;
  • Сводить к минимуму количество ошибок и ложноположительных результатов;
  • Анализировать сложные показатели качества, которые трудно формализовать традиционными способами.

Для этого применяются методы обучения с учителем, когда система сопоставляет оценку эксперта с результатами своего анализа, а также методы без учителя для выявления скрытых закономерностей в данных.

Роль человеко-машинного взаимодействия

Несмотря на высокий уровень автоматизации, минимальное участие человека остаётся важным. Эксперты могут выступать в качестве проверяющих случаев, контролировать корректность работы и вносить коррективы в алгоритмы. Такой подход позволяет объединить сильные стороны машинного анализа и профессионального опыта.

Кроме того, человеко-машинное взаимодействие помогает системе справляться с необычными или сложными заданиями, которые пока не могут быть полностью оценены автоматически.

Вызовы и ограничения современных систем

Создание эффективной автоматизированной системы оценки сталкивается с рядом серьёзных проблем. Во-первых, сложность и разнообразие заданий приводят к необходимости разработки универсальных, но гибких моделей. Во-вторых, вопросы этики, прозрачности и объяснимости решений ИИ требуют особого внимания, особенно в образовательной сфере.

Кроме того, существует риск переоценки или недооценки качества работы, связанный с особенностями выбранных алгоритмов и данных, на которых они обучались. Важным моментом является также защита системы от попыток мошенничества и обхода автоматической проверки, например, посредством генерации искусственного контента.

Обеспечение справедливости и прозрачности

Для снижения предвзятости и повышения доверия пользователей необходимо внедрять механизмы мониторинга алгоритмов и предоставлять объяснения результатов оценки. Прозрачность критериев помогает понять, на основе каких параметров была выставлена оценка, что особенно важно для образовательных платформ.

Кроме того, этические аспекты требуют контроля над использованием персональных данных и соблюдения прав пользователей.

Практические примеры и кейсы внедрения

На сегодняшний день существует множество решений, успешно использующих автоматизированную оценку качества. Например, образовательные платформы применяют автоматическую проверку тестов и письменных заданий с использованием NLP. В IT-сфере используются инструменты для автоматической проверки кода и тестирования программного обеспечения.

В корпоративной среде автоматизация позволяет сокращать время на рутинную оценку проектов и повысить объективность оценки сотрудников, опираясь на метрики результатов и качество исполнения.

Особенности внедрения систем в разных отраслях

Каждая область требует адаптации алгоритмов под специфические требования и характер заданий. В образовании основной акцент — на проверке знаний и навыков, в то время как в бизнесе и промышленности важна точность выполнения задач и соответствие стандартам качества.

Успешное внедрение требует тесного взаимодействия с конечными пользователями, тестирования в реальных условиях и постоянного обновления систем на основе обратной связи.

Заключение

Автоматизированные системы оценки качества онлайн-работ сегодня играют всё более важную роль в образовании, бизнесе и различных сферах деятельности. Они позволяют существенно повысить эффективность и объективность проверки, минимизировав участие человека и сократив издержки.

Основой успешных решений являются современные технологии искусственного интеллекта, включая обработку естественного языка и компьютерное зрение, а также грамотная архитектура и интеграция систем обучения. Вместе с тем, необходимо учитывать ограничения, связанные с этическими аспектами, прозрачностью и сложностью заданий.

В перспективе развитие таких систем будет направлено на улучшение качества оценивания, расширение функционала и более глубокую адаптацию к различным областям применения, что позволит обеспечить высокие стандарты качества в условиях быстро развивающегося цифрового мира.

Какие основные технологии используются для создания автоматизированных систем оценки качества онлайн-работ?

Для создания таких систем обычно применяются методы машинного обучения и искусственного интеллекта, включая обработку естественного языка (NLP) для анализа текстов, компьютерное зрение для проверки визуальных материалов и алгоритмы статистического анализа для оценки числовых показателей. Также широко используются системы правил и шаблонов, которые позволяют автоматизировать первичный скрининг и выявлять очевидные ошибки без участия человека.

Как минимизировать ошибки автоматической оценки, чтобы повысить точность системы?

Для повышения точности рекомендуется использовать гибридный подход: сочетать алгоритмы автоматической оценки с выборочной проверкой человеком в сложных или спорных случаях. Важно регулярно обновлять модели и обучать их на новых данных с учетом обратной связи от пользователей. Также полезно использовать методы калибровки и переобучения моделей, а также создавать многоуровневую систему проверки для кросс-валидации результатов.

Какие преимущества и ограничения существуют у автоматизированных систем оценки по сравнению с традиционными методами?

Преимущества включают значительное сокращение времени на проверку, снижение затрат на ручной труд и возможность масштабирования оценки на очень большие объемы работ. Однако такие системы могут не всегда учитывать контекст, творческий подход или субъективные нюансы, которые человек распознает легко. Поэтому важно понимать, что полностью заменить экспертизу человека пока что невозможно, особенно в сложных творческих или междисциплинарных заданиях.

Как обеспечить прозрачность и доверие пользователей к автоматизированной системе оценки?

Для этого необходимо предоставлять понятные объяснения результатов оценки, включая критерии и весовые коэффициенты, используемые алгоритмами. Важно внедрять механизмы обратной связи, позволяющие пользователям оспаривать результаты и получать разъяснения. Также стоит проводить регулярные аудиты моделей на предмет справедливости и отсутствия дискриминации, чтобы повысить уровень доверия к системе.

Какие этапы внедрения автоматизированной системы оценки наиболее критичны для успешного запуска?

Ключевыми этапами являются сбор и подготовка качественных обучающих данных, выбор и тестирование алгоритмов, а также организация пилотного запуска с ограниченным числом пользователей для выявления и исправления ошибок. Важно также обеспечивать интеграцию системы с существующими платформами и проводить обучение персонала, который будет работать с результатами автоматической оценки. После запуска следует постоянно мониторить эффективность и корректировать систему на основе реальных данных.